Salman Khan To Perform In Dubai Amid Security Concerns

Bollywood superstar Salman Khan, currently hosting the reality show Bigg Boss 18, is gearing up for a performance in Dubai despite facing security threats. On Sunday, he announced the upcoming leg of his  Da-Bangg the Tour on Instagram, revealing that the show will take place on December 7, 2024.

In his post, Salman wrote, “DUBAI get ready for DA-BANGG THE TOUR – RELOADED,” generating excitement among fans. He will be joined by fellow performers including Sonakshi Sinha, Disha Patani, Maniesh Paul, Jacqueline Fernandez, Sunil Grover, and renowned director-choreographer Prabhu Deva.

Following the assassination of his close friend, politician Baba Siddique, by the Lawrence Bishnoi gang, Salman has adopted a lower profile, limiting his public appearances. Siddique, who held the Bandra constituency where Salman resides, was murdered outside his office in Mumbai.

He was a prominent figure in the Hindi film industry, known for hosting lavish Iftar parties and fostering relationships between Bollywood stars. Notably, it was during one of these parties in 2013 that Salman and Shah Rukh Khan reconciled after a five-year feud that had divided the industry.

Salman’s upcoming tour to Dubai offers him a sense of security, as the city is regarded as one of the safest places in the world. Recently, rapper Yo Yo Honey Singh, who has also received threats from the Lawrence Bishnoi gang, mentioned he prefers to stay in Dubai for its safety.

The Lawrence Bishnoi gang has not only targeted Salman with multiple threats but has also been linked to shootings in Canada, raising concerns within the entertainment community. Despite these challenges, Salman Khan’s performance in Dubai is highly anticipated.
